Established in 2007, the FedExCup is a season-long points competition offering $75 million in bonus money and culminating with the FedExCup Playoffs in August.

TOUR members earn FedExCup points based on their finish at each tournament, with an emphasis placed on wins and high finishes. The top 70 players in the FedExCup standings are eligible for the FedExCup Playoffs with the three events featuring a progressive cut with fields of 70, 50 and 30 players.

The FedEx Cup is the championship trophy for the PGA Tour. Its introduction in 2007 marked the first time that men's professional golf had a playoff system. Since its inception, the competition has been sponsored by FedEx. The FedEx Cup is a season long competition.

From January through mid-August players compete in "regular season" events and earn FedEx Cup points, in addition to prize money. At the end of the regular season, the top 125 FedEx Cup points winners are eligible to compete in the "playoffs", four events taking place from mid-August to mid-September.

sterling silver Crafted from sterling silver with a titanium golf ball, the design evokes the arc of a golf swing. The perpetual trophy weighs 33 pounds and stands 21 inches in height. The trophy is handcrafted each year at the Tiffany & Co. hollowware workshop in Cumberland, Rhode Island.

The PGA TOUR has held a tournament in Memphis every year since 1958 with Colonial Country Club playing host until the event moved permanently to TPC Southwind in 1989. FedEx first became the title sponsor in 1986 and has supported the tournament ever since.

The PGA of America and PGA Tour became two separate organizations in 1968. The PGA of America represents nearly 28,000 PGA teaching professionals at 10,000 golf facilities across the country, whereas the PGA Tour solely represents the tour players.
